you connect to the ircd 1st.. as always. as in the past, as right now and probably as in the future..
services are extras.. lots of networks does not have services.
so again: either you accept the thing, that the 1st line is the ircd and then comes services, or i just wont answer..

i presume, you set a lower number as conn/ip and now you try to make that number higher, but via services.
that wont work like that.
if you want to control this through services, set a higher number on ircd, then you can configure a lower number in anope.
